Learn more about Business Law MBA degree programs in Germany
Studying Business Law at the MBA level in Germany brings together legal principles and practical business applications, making it a compelling choice for those wanting to navigate the complexities of international commerce. German programs emphasize analytical thinking and strategic decision-making, equipping students with the skills needed for effective management in a global context.
Through courses in corporate law, intellectual property rights, and international trade regulations, you'll develop a strong skillset that addresses real-world business challenges. The environment fosters independence and encourages collaboration, allowing students to engage deeply with various legal frameworks influencing business operations. Many graduates find themselves well-prepared for roles in compliance, risk management, or corporate consulting.
Germany's focus on experiential learning means you'll often engage in case studies and projects in collaboration with industry stakeholders. This practical approach benefits international students, providing insights into the European market. Graduates gain skills valued internationally, enhancing their career prospects in diverse environments.
